**Shubman Gill Shines with Historic Double Century as India Dominates Second Test**
In a historic display of skill and determination, Shubman Gill has etched his name in cricketing folklore by becoming only the second Indian after Sunil Gavaskar to achieve a double hundred and a hundred in the same Test match. Gill’s outstanding performance has propelled India to a commanding lead of 484 runs at Tea on Day 4 of the second Test at Edgbaston.
